Understanding the Crash Game Mechanics

At its heart, the crash game is a demonstration of probability in action. A multiplier begins at 1x and rapidly increases. The curve of this ascent isn't linear; it's governed by a random number generator (RNG), meaning there’s no way to definitively predict when the crash will occur. This inherent unpredictability is what fuels the game’s excitement. Players place a bet before each round, and the objective is to cash out – or "collect" – their winnings before the multiplier drops to zero. If the multiplier crashes before you cash out, you lose your entire bet. The potential payout is simply your initial bet multiplied by the multiplier value at the moment you cash out. A key element in mastering the game is understanding how the RNG operates and acknowledging that past results don’t influence future outcomes.

The Role of the Random Number Generator

The RNG is the engine that drives the crash game. It's a complex algorithm designed to produce random numbers, ensuring fairness and preventing manipulation. A reputable online casino, like those offering the game through crash-casino.ca, will utilize certified RNGs that are regularly audited by independent testing agencies. This certification guarantees that the outcomes are genuinely random and not pre-determined. The RNG doesn't “remember” previous crashes or multipliers; each round is a fresh start. Players often develop patterns in their minds, believing they can predict the next crash based on past occurrences, but this is a fallacy. Successful players focus on managing their risk and employing strategies rather than trying to ‘beat’ the RNG.

Developing a Crash Game Strategy

While the crash game is fundamentally based on chance, players can employ strategies to mitigate risk and potentially increase their winning chances. One popular approach is the “Martingale” system, where players double their bet after each loss, aiming to recoup previous losses and secure a small profit. However, the Martingale system can be dangerous, as it requires a substantial bankroll to withstand a losing streak. Another strategy is “fixed percentage payouts,” where players set a target multiplier and automatically cash out when it's reached. This helps to ensure consistent profits, albeit smaller ones. A more conservative approach involves consistently cashing out at lower multipliers, maximizing the probability of winning, even if the payouts are modest. Ultimately, the best strategy depends on your risk tolerance and bankroll size.

Managing Your Bankroll Effectively

Bankroll management is arguably the most crucial aspect of playing the crash game. It’s essential to set a budget and stick to it, regardless of whether you’re winning or losing. Avoid chasing losses, as this can quickly deplete your funds. A common rule of thumb is to bet only 1-5% of your total bankroll per round. This limits your potential losses and allows you to weather losing streaks. Consider setting win limits as well, so you know when to walk away with your profits. Don’t get caught up in the excitement and continue playing indefinitely, as this can lead to impulsive decisions and ultimately, losses. Disciplined bankroll management is the cornerstone of responsible gambling.

Overcoming Cognitive Biases

Several cognitive biases can cloud your judgment while playing the crash game. One common bias is the “gambler's fallacy,” the belief that past results influence future outcomes. As previously explained, the RNG ensures that each round is independent, so past crashes have no bearing on the next one. Another bias is “loss aversion,” the tendency to feel the pain of a loss more strongly than the pleasure of an equivalent win. This can lead to irrational behavior, such as increasing your bet in an attempt to recoup losses. Being aware of these cognitive biases and actively challenging your own thought processes can help you make more informed decisions. Practicing mindfulness and taking breaks can also help you stay grounded and avoid impulsive actions.
